How to Play
Drag stacks of colored hexagons onto empty grid pegs. The gameplay is Proximity-Based Sorting: place a color next to an identical color to trigger a "Merge." Interaction involves Numerical Compaction—when 10+ hexagons of the same color stack on one peg, they are "reaped," granting points and clearing space for new moves.
Tips & Tricks
High scores depend on "Merge Cascades." The pro secret is "Intermediate Buffering." Don't try to complete a 10-stack immediately. Instead, distribute colors across two or most adjacent pegs to create a "Bridge." When you drop the final piece, it triggers a "Multi-Peg Sweep," clearing 3 or 4 areas in a single move for a massive point multiplier.
